Output 158b8053f2264df6a61d102a6c089c7f0a944c9c2b7b647eb86f798703158831: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5baabf6228b034065fa726231bea7ec75786905 OP_EQUAL
address
3MB7UajZ7uBfQEY7pFjcdHnFTEboBKS7TS
transaction
158b8053f2264df6a61d102a6c089c7f0a944c9c2b7b647eb86f798703158831
confirmations
328191
spent
true